diff options
author | Peter Stephenson <pws@users.sourceforge.net> | 2011-05-14 00:07:41 +0000 |
---|---|---|
committer | Peter Stephenson <pws@users.sourceforge.net> | 2011-05-14 00:07:41 +0000 |
commit | 506615ff94c7784e974f13034f04db87427b367e (patch) | |
tree | a7c196125a3ecab16fff2debffdfe98b295ef2b9 /Src/Zle/compctl.c | |
parent | 9c0a19669b32bcbf153e2bfdf1a44b0fe0d4876c (diff) | |
download | zsh-506615ff94c7784e974f13034f04db87427b367e.tar.gz zsh-506615ff94c7784e974f13034f04db87427b367e.tar.xz zsh-506615ff94c7784e974f13034f04db87427b367e.zip |
29267: add -enable-zsh-debug and use for debugging completion matcher groups
Diffstat (limited to 'Src/Zle/compctl.c')
-rw-r--r-- | Src/Zle/compctl.c |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/Src/Zle/compctl.c b/Src/Zle/compctl.c index 873d9287a..170efff3f 100644 --- a/Src/Zle/compctl.c +++ b/Src/Zle/compctl.c @@ -1838,6 +1838,11 @@ ccmakehookfn(UNUSED(Hookdef dummy), struct ccmakedat *dat) diffmatches = odm; validlist = 1; amatches = lastmatches; +#ifdef ZSH_HEAP_DEBUG + if (memory_validate(amatches->heap_id)) { + HEAP_ERROR(amatches->heap_id); + } +#endif lmatches = lastlmatches; if (pmatches) { freematches(pmatches, 1); |